Chapter 1260: Step Over a Mountain of Corpses and Sea of Blood to Take It!
World.
In the New World, east of Wano Island, lies the Elbaf Kingdom.
A Giant Sky Tree, estimated to be several kilometers thick and reaching straight into the White Sea, stands in the center of the entire island.
Perhaps because it absorbed all the nutrition, there is hardly any other vegetation or trees visible on the island.
Looking around, all one sees are towering, scattered, overlapping peaks and bare mountainsides.
Fortunately, the island has ample freshwater resources, which is enough for the giants to live.
This point is very similar to the environment of the Stone Village in the Ninja World.
One of the tallest mountain peaks, nestled close to the Giant Tree, has been hallowed out into a magnificent rock castle.
It serves as the royal palace for the King of the Giants and the place where the giant elders discuss matters.
"Your Majesty, what we are doing will likely anger the World Government..."
The most senior Elder, Yarul, looked at King Harald with deep worry in his eyes.
It wasn't just him; the other elders present had similar expressions.
They understood that the current World Government was different from before.
And even the World Government of the past, they didn't seem to be a match for them.
Who could have imagined that Im, who founded the World Government over nine hundred years ago, had lived until now?
To be honest.
When they learned of this through Surtr and Utgard, who were already 'Giant God Soldiers', they were truly greatly frightened.
The name Im, in their ancestors' historical record, was an existence so powerful that even the 'King of the Giants' from nine hundred years ago found it difficult to defeat.
Of course, when they say ancestors, for the giant tribe, it only goes back four generations.
Because the lifespan of the Sea Star giant tribe is three times that of humans.
If calculated from eighty years old, theoretically, they could live up to two hundred and forty years old.
However, because the giant tribe of Elbaf is more savage and advocates duels more than the giant tribe in other sea areas, most do not live to old age.
And the giants who survive are those whose strength is quite formidable, and they become the elders of Elbaf.
Therefore, compared to other races, including humans.
The giant tribe remembers the events from the founding period of the World Government more clearly.
Thus, elders like Yarul were actually wary of Im, and Garp, who had reportedly reached the realm of Colorless Haki and achieved the position of Martial God.
As for the other forces of the World Government, such as the current Admirals.
They would at most give them importance, but they were not afraid to that extent.
Otherwise, Elbaf would have joined the World Government long ago, how could they have always maintained their independent status?
"That is an unavoidable matter. Otherwise, do you want This King to agree to hand over the royal authority and cancel Elbaf's country name?"
King Harald sat on the huge black stone throne and questioned angrily with a glare.
Then, without waiting for the elders to answer, he angrily stood up and declared, "Impossible! This is the absolute bottom line!"
"Elbaf's glory cannot be trampled upon, even if the opponent is the World Government!"
The roar of this King of the Giants instantly turned into waves of sound that echoed throughout the entire stone palace.
At the same time, it passed through the thick mountain walls and entered the ears of many giant warriors.
Elder Yarul patiently waited for King Harald to vent the rage in his heart.
Only after seeing his expression gradually recover its calmness did he speak slowly to remind him, "But Your Majesty, we cannot defeat the World Government."
"..."
King Harald's face turned ashen, and he looked displeased at this old geezer, then stated his idea.
"Ahem, This King does not believe the World Government will wage war against us for this."
"We are merely refusing to sign the agreement, not refusing to serve the World Government."
"If they want to continue receiving Elbaf's help in the subsequent external conquest, then it is impossible for them to break ties with us!"
The more King Harald spoke, the more confident he became, his eyes full of pride for their own force.
In his opinion, if the World Government was aggressive, he would directly, in the name of the 'King of the Giants', recall all the giant tribe serving the World Government.
By then, the World Government would definitely compromise and make an exception to allow Elbaf to possess royal authority!
Although strictly speaking, the Elbaf Kingdom cannot represent all the Sea Star giant tribe.
But they are indeed the largest in number and also the strongest branch in strength.
So even if he only ordered the giant tribe belonging to Elbaf to return, it would cause a considerable loss to the World Government.
"Indeed..."
Elder Yarul nodded, and the other giant elders also felt that this made sense.
Elbaf's name as the World's Strongest Nation was not just talk.
Even the World Government had to give them respect and could not easily wage war with them.
[Thump thump thump]
Just at this moment, hurried footsteps suddenly sounded. King Harald raised his eyes and looked over.
He saw a guard, holding a shield in his left hand, a blade at his right waist, wearing silver-gray chainmail armor, a two-horned helmet on his head, and a black cloak draped over his shoulders.
He strode to the side of the elders, knelt down on one knee, and reported in a muffled voice:
"Your Majesty, Elder Surtr and Elder Utgard are requesting an audience outside the main gate!"
"Oh?"
"Great!"
"Quickly invite the two Elders!"
King Harald suddenly felt surprised and delighted.
He felt that these two former Elders must be standing on Elbaf's stance.
This time, perhaps hearing that the World Government was so unreasonable, they resolutely resigned from their 'Giant God Soldier' identity and chose to return to jointly defend Elbaf's glory with the kingdom!
The other elders also thought the same.
For a moment, except for Elder Yarul who slightly furrowed his brow, all the others were beaming with smiles.
A moment later.
Two giants, wearing white cloaks and completely enveloped in golden armor, walked side-by-side into the main hall, carrying a powerful aura.
When they arrived in front of King Harald and the six giant elders.
Only then did they stop their steps and opened the faceguards on their helmets, revealing their respective appearance.
They were precisely Surtr, the 'Fire Giant', and Utgard, the 'Frost Giant', of the Giant God Soldier Guard.
However, their eyes were stern.
This made the smile on King Harald's face gradually fade, as the situation seemed different from what he had expected.
Surtr said in a deep voice, "Your Majesty, your action of refusing to sign the agreement will bring unimaginable disaster to Elbaf!"
Utgard took over the conversation, "Fortunately, Lord Imu is merciful and is willing to give Elbaf a chance, allowing the two of us to come and persuade Your Majesty. Please agree to the World Government!"
King Harald's face was exceptionally grim, and he pointed at the two of them, "You! You! You are betraying Elbaf!"
"No, we are saving Elbaf!" Surtr replied coldly.
"Leading to Elbaf's destruction! What is this if not betrayal?!"
King Harald roared again, uncontrollably angry.
He even gripped tightly the ancient, entirely black spear standing beside him, the Elbaf Spear.
As if ready to fight fiercely at any moment and kill these two giant traitors.
"Elbaf only loses its country name, we still possess autonomy."
Utgard also couldn't help but feel angry and shouted, "But if you insist on resisting the World Government, only then will Elbaf have the risk of complete destruction!"
"What about glory?"
King Harald lifted the entirely black ancient spear with one hand, its tip pointed directly at Surtr and Utgard.
His eyes were bloodshot, flashing with murderous intent.
"Have you already forgotten Elbaf's glory!"
King Harald became hysterical, veins bulged on his forehead, and he roared, straining his thick neck.
"When have we ever feared war? Feared strong enemies? Feared death!"
"The World Government wants to take away our country name?"
"Then let them step over us, and come and take it, wading through a mountain of their own corpses and a sea of their own blood!!!"
(End of this chapter)
